Claudio is now WWE's Antonio!

WWE Universe, this is the WWE newest recruit, Antonio Cesaro, who is known in the independent circuit as Claudio Castagnoli!  He is a 10 year veteran of the independent circuit and I am elated that he finally made it to the show.  It's standard operating procedure for the WWE to bring all new signees to their developmental territory Florida Championship Wrestling (FCW) for them to learn the WWE style of wrestling.  Though the essence of wrestling is 2 men in the ring going back and forth with one person victorious over the other, the WWE style deals more with story-telling than actual wrestling form.  It's the building of your character in front of an audience and portraying that character inside the ring.  This is the reason why the Heavyweight Champion can range from a Cruiserweight, quick, high flyer type of wrestler like Rey Mysterio to a large power Heavyweight who smash their opponents like Kane.  Though many independent promotions do the same thing, the WWE is the major leagues, so looking like an amateur is not an option.  From character portrayal to feuds to promos to in-ring work, the WWE Superstar has to be great at all of this in order for them to succeed.


At any rate, I am eager to see Claudio debut on WWE TV.  Claudio is Swedish by nationality which is in line with the push of having more international talents on the roster.  As it is right now, Wade Barrett is from England, Sheamus is from Ireland, Drew McIntyre is from Scotland, Santino Marella is from Italy, Alberto Del Rio is from Mexico, and Justin Gabriel is from South Africa.  Regardless of where there from, a good wrestler is a good wrestler, and Claudio is a good wrestler.  He has the height and built of a WWE wrestler and he has both a comedic side and heel side to him, but his biggest asset is really his charisma.  He's well-spoken, funny, and loves the camera.  His matches and antics on Youtube are so entertaining that you want to keep checking all the videos of him.  This is a unique characteristic.  There are many big, tall, and atheltic guys on the WWE roster but they aren't entertaining.  For example, hamming up in front of the camera is what makes Miz more entertaining than Morrison.  Though Morrison has better athletic skill than the Miz, I'd rather watch the Miz on TV than Morrison.  Because of that, I believe that Claudio will do well in the WWE.  It'll be a couple of months before they put him in front of a TV audience, so we'll have to wait to see how the WWE handles his character.
